Jade Golems
- Each Golem will be +1/+1 bigger than the last.
- Jade Golems can reach a maximum of 30/30.

I think this is a bit overrated, you have to be remember it is a very slow card so it won't do that much if the meta once again becomes quite fast.
Honestly, it's not a problem if the meta is super fast, in fact this card would be good in that. Reason being that in the crazy aggressive GvG meta, there was a moderately successful deck; Fatigue Druid. The deck was almost entirely just removal, single target and board clears. The deck's "win condition" was basically just to not lose. The problem for it was control decks that played 4 or more threats since it usually only had Naturalize and one Big Game Hunter for huge removal. Now this single card helps negate that weakness since it can generate "infinite" threats.
The problem will be the crazy midrange decks that I can see running rampant in this meta, where every card can become a huge threat with 1 drops becoming 4/4s or more. I think this card will pretty much only see play in "Jade Golem Druids" where this 1 mana card can generate a ton of value unless another Fatigue Druid deck manages to poke it's head out.
